Iidama Shrine
Iidama Shrine is a Shinto shrine in Isesaki, Gunma. Iidama Shrine is situated nearby to the police station 伊勢崎警察署堀口駐在所, as well as near the post office 伊勢崎名和郵便局.Photo: Qurren, CC BY-SA 4.0.

Shin-Isesaki Station
Railway station
Photo: Saigen Jiro, CC0.
Shin-Isesaki Station is a passenger railway station in the city of Isesaki, Gunma, Japan, operated by the private railway operator Tōbu Railway. Shin-Isesaki Station is situated 3½ km northeast of Iidama Shrine.
